Details on study design:
he animals were shaved (with an electronic shaver; 25 m2 dorsal of the hull) 24 hours before the experiment was accomplished.Only animals with
an intact skin were used. Every animal was patched with a plaster and a 2.5x2.5 cm cellulose. Under the plaster 0.5 ml of the substance was
administered and ligated with a semiocclusive bandage. The exposure time was 4 h and 3 minutes. After exposure the substance was removed with lukewarm water. The assessment followed after 30-60 minutes, 24h, 48 h and 72 h, 7, 14 and 21 days after the plaster was removed.

Applicant's summary and conclusion

Interpretation of results:
corrosive
Remarks:
Migrated information Criteria used for interpretation of results: EU
Conclusions:
Based on this study the chemical substance 2,4-Dichlorobenzoyl chloride was classified as corrosive.
